Overview
Agri-Québec Plus provides complementary financial assistance to Québec farm businesses enrolled in AgriStability. It supports allowable agricultural productions carried on in Québec, with coverage of 85% and a maximum combined payout of $3 million per participation year.

Eligibility
Who is eligible?
- Individuals domiciled in Québec.
- Corporations with their head office and principal place of business in Québec.
- Partnerships, non-profit organizations, general partnerships, joint ventures and limited partnerships with their principal place of business in Québec.
- Cooperatives with their head office and principal place of business in Québec.
- Trusts created to operate an agricultural business located in Québec.
Who is not eligible
- Individuals, shareholders or members who are subject to an order under section 76 of the Animal Welfare and Safety Act (chapter B-3.1) concerning agricultural products eligible under the program.
Eligible geographic areas
- Québec
Selection criteria
- Participation in AgriStability.
- Compliance with Québec and business-structure requirements.
- Compliance with phosphorus reporting rules.
How to apply
- Step 1
- Participate in AgriStability.
- Meet the program’s eligibility criteria.
- Step 2
- No separate application is required.
- Eligible participants are automatically enrolled.
- Step 3
- Provide the financial information used for AGRI programs.
Processing and Agreement
- Participation is automatic if the applicant qualifies through AgriStability.
- Payment is calculated when AgriStability final payment is calculated.
- No interim payment is made under the program.
- Payment may be reduced if the phosphorus report is non-compliant.
- Applicants are notified of any deductions from other FADQ programs.
Additional information
- No contribution or administration fees are required.
- Participation is automatic for AgriStability participants who qualify.
- The program is tied to environmental compliance requirements.
- The same financial information is used across AGRI programs.
